An Introduction to Sibenik’s Unique Charm
This tour offers a wonderful way for visitors to see Croatia’s oldest native city on the Adriatic. The city’s strategic location in a well-protected harbor makes it a natural harbor and a perfect anchor point for exploring Dalmatia. Walking through Sibenik’s winding, narrow streets is like stepping back in time—stony houses, steep staircases, and ancient walls create a romantic, postcard-worthy scene. The city’s history is palpable, and the tour takes you right into this atmosphere, with a knowledgeable guide leading the way.
The Highlights of the Itinerary
Walk through Historic Streets and Squares
Right from the start, this tour emphasizes walking and exploring. You’ll pass by and learn about notable sites like the Church of St. Francis and the nearby monastery, which date back centuries, and the Theater House, giving you a sense of the city’s cultural heritage. The Baroque Orthodox Church and City Hall are further evidence of Sibenik’s diverse history. The cave dedicated to Holy Mary of Lourdes offers a peaceful moment amid the bustling streets.
Inside the UNESCO World Heritage Cathedral
The centerpiece of the tour is undeniably the Cathedral of St. Jacob. This Gothic-Renaissance masterpiece stands out not just because of its age but because of its daring stone construction. Built entirely of stone with no binding material—something quite rare in architecture—this church showcases the brave structural design of 15th-century architects. Designed by Giorgio de Dalmato, it took a century to complete, reflecting the community’s dedication and faith.
Inside, you’ll notice the three-nave basilica, with a trefoil front façade, which makes it one of Europe’s architectural treasures. Although admission is not included, the opportunity to view this marvel from the outside and perhaps return for a more detailed visit is well worth the time.
